The historical thriller The Wanton Princess plunges readers into a world of intrigue and danger, chronicling the tumultuous life of a captivating royal figure. This gripping narrative uncovers a web of political machinations and personal betrayals, set against a backdrop of opulent courts and shadowy conspiracies. Wheatley masterfully illustrates the perilous journey of a woman navigating power and passion, presenting a story rich with suspense and dramatic twists. The tale details her struggle for survival and influence, making it a compelling read for enthusiasts of historical fiction and espionage. It is a dramatic and enthralling adventure that captures the essence of a bygone era.
